Mud Rovers
I saw Dunlop Radial Mud ROvers for 107 each for 32x11.50. Does anyone have any experience with these tires? I was curious about mileage, riding comfort etc.

i had 35" dunlop mud rovers for about 2 months..and i was pretty happy with them. They did great on the trail, and were pretty good on the road too. they weren't too noisey, but you could hear them. the only down side to them was snow...they didn't do quite as good as i would have liked in the powdery stuff.....

I've got the mud rovers and love them. Great on and off road - no snow in FL so I can't comment. However - I have had them 20k+ and have little treadwear - with regular rotations and keeping your front-end aligned, you;ll have no prob getting 40-50k out of them...
